Mableton (Ga.) Whitefield Academy three-star safety Ayden Duncanson has flipped his commitment from East Carolina to North Carolina, announcing the news Sunday on social media.

First off I want to thank Coach Houston, Coach Ellis, Coach Harrell, and the rest of the East Carolina coaching staff for everything that they have done for me,” Duncanson said in a social media post. “I wish the team the best going forward and no love has been lost, but after careful thought and prayer, I’ve decided to decommit from ECU.

“With that being said, I am excited to announce that I am changing my commitment to The University of North Carolina Chapel Hill!! I want to thank Coach Brown and Coach Warren for really extending love to my family from the start. And thank the rest of the coaches for extending that love after getting to know me and also for this opportunity. This is what is best for my future on the field and off the field and also what is best for my family.”

Duncanson is the No. 1072 overall recruit and No. 96 safety in the 2023 cycle, according to the On3 Consensus, a complete and equally weighted industry-generated average that utilizes all four major recruiting media companies.

He currently has an On3 NIL Valuation of $5.9k. The On3 NIL Valuation is an index that looks to set the standard market value for both high school and college-level athletes. The NIL valuation does not act as a tracker of the value of NIL deals an athlete has completed to date. It rather signifies an athlete’s value at a certain moment in time.
